Latest Patents
Oswald's singular patent focuses on a capacitance manometer that features a relatively thick flush diaphragm under tension. This innovative design allows for low hysteresis in pressure measurements. The patent outlines a capacitance diaphragm gauge (CDG) that includes a flush diaphragm mounted to a body structure via a shim. The diaphragm and shim are welded to the body structure while maintaining an elevated temperature, resulting in the contraction of the diaphragm as it cools, which pretensions the diaphragm to significantly reduce hysteresis effects. The design further enhances precision through an electrode configuration that includes two portions: one for exceptional bonding and another with temperature characteristics that align with the body structure and diaphragm.
Career Highlights
Michael Oswald currently works at S-Tec Corporation, where he applies his expertise in developing high-performance pressure measurement devices. His focus on technological innovation reflects the company's commitment to advancing measurement solutions in various industries.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Oswald has collaborated with fellow engineers Robert J. Ferran and Daniel M. Rohrbach. Their combined efforts have contributed to the development of cutting-edge technologies in pressure measurement and sensing.
